Description

This form is a child care accident report. An accident report is an important tool used to document the accident and assist in investigating the cause. It also assists to develop procedures that may be put in place to prevent it from happening again.

Families should be notified immediately after a minor accident or injury occurs to ensure transparency and trust. It is essential to communicate details about the incident, even if it seems trivial. Timely notifications allow families to assess their child's well-being and foster open communication with caregivers. The New Hampshire Child Care Accident Report can serve as a useful tool for documenting the incident and notifying families in a professional manner.

To write a daycare incident report effectively, start by clearly stating the facts surrounding the accident. Include details such as the time, location, and nature of the incident. Document the names of any children or staff involved, and describe the immediate actions taken. When completing an incident report, follow these guidelines: document facts only, avoid assumptions, include dates and times, and describe the incident in detail. Clear and concise information is crucial, particularly in a New Hampshire Child Care Accident Report. Make sure to include the names of those involved and any witnesses. Following these guidelines provides a solid framework for accurate and effective reporting.
